Cell Engineer

About the Job:

The Cell Engineer will play a critical role in our lab, focusing on the assembly, testing, and analysis of R&D cells, including pouch and coin cells. In addition to hands-on work with cell development, the engineer will contribute to the design, setup, and optimization of our lab infrastructure to support advanced battery research. 

Responsibilities: 

  • Develop and optimize slurry preparation and calendaring processes 
  • Assemble and fabricate R&D cells, including pouch and coin cells, using established protocols and innovative techniques. 
  • Perform electrochemical testing and analysis to evaluate cell performance, including capacity, cycling, impedance, and other critical parameters. 
  • Develop and optimize cell assembly processes to improve consistency and performance. 
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to identify and implement improvements in cell design and manufacturing processes. 
  • Design and maintain lab infrastructure, including the selection and setup of specialized equipment for cell assembly and testing. 
  • Maintain accurate and detailed documentation of experiments, test results, and lab procedures. 
  • Ensure compliance with safety protocols and laboratory best practices. 
  • Stay updated on advancements in battery technologies and recommend the integration of new methods and tools into the lab. 

Minimum Qualifications: 

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Materials Science, Chemical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or a related field. 
  • 2+ years of hands-on experience in battery R&D or cell engineering. 
  • Proficiency in cell assembly techniques, including handling of electrode materials, electrolyte preparation, and cell sealing. 
  • Familiarity with electrochemical testing methods, such as galvanostatic cycling, EIS, and CV. 
  • Experience with lab equipment, such as glove boxes, roll presses, vacuum sealers, and battery testers. 
  •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ment. 
  • Excellent organizational and communication skills. 

Preferred Qualifications: 

  • Extensive knowledge and prior experience in the slurry preparation and calendaring processes 
  • Experience in lab setup and development, including equipment procurement and layout planning. 
  • Knowledge of advanced battery chemistry and materials. 
  • Familiarity with data analysis tools and software for interpreting test results.
